LOL... indeed... well I have to put the 5 star shine 5 year wax on it this morning before it gets to hot outside here in Florida....

Being this is my first M6 i might miss some of the LCI changes lol

Random thoughts:
Just found out that you have to manually move the wipers up in order to raise the blades or they will get caught underneath the hood....
Also a change to the 650i I had, there is no metal under the hood, it is all high grade plastic...
I was able to download all my MP3s from my MP3 player to the car's harddrive!!

I didn't see any way to change the color of the ambient light.
The HUD looks great!! I can change the position, tilt and brightness in the idrive.

After looking at the headlights again, they (in my opinion) look alot more aggresive than the previous version. Not sure if the earlier M6 had one, but this has a heat sink for the LED lights, also 2 x motors per light.

I'll be happy to answer any more questions you have!

I attached a picture of the engine with the CF engine cover mod. Not sure what internal components were changed for 2016.
